Imagine how bad Lafayette streets would fuss us if they could talk?

Every day as we travel the roads of Lafayette we see bad driving. I'm not saying I'm the best driver in town, but I do everything I can to follow traffic laws. From driving 68mph on Camellia Blvd to using turning lanes as acceleration power-up wormholes, if the streets around Lafayette could talk, this is what they'd say to you...

If Lafayette Streets Could Talk, This Is What They'd Tell You

